[ ] Heads up, support crew: the Willowgate reminder job ships tonight. After deploy, spot-check that tomorrow's clinic appointment reminders queue up correctly and that patients who opted out don't appear in the send list. If anyone reports a duplicate text, grab the appointment reference and ping the on-call channel — don't requeue manually. Escalations before 09:00 go straight to the reminders squad. The deployed build token is below.

build token for tajeg-bajep: htk14_409ba9df6b8acb

Before the Tellerbrook password reset revamp ships, two custodians must be physically present in the Marwick Lane ceremony room. Verify both hardware tokens are initialized, confirm the new reset-flow signing key fingerprint against the printed manifest, and have the observer countersign the log sheet. New team members: never skip the fingerprint read-back, even if both custodians agree it looks right. Once the log is countersigned, the escrow envelope is sealed with the recovery passphrase recorded directly below.

recovery phrase for yajof-bagap: oliwyn-ulaael

**Ticket FAC-HW: spare hardware storage**

New starters: spare laptops, headsets, and docks live in Room B12, lower ground, Halloran Building. Don't take kit without logging it on the HexTray sheet pinned inside the door. Returns go on the left shelving, tagged. Room is kept locked; IT and facilities hold fobs. If you're collecting a pre-approved loaner outside staffed hours, the door has a keypad. Approval from your team lead is required first. Once approved, unlock B12 using the code below.

door code, tawef-bahof: bdg-LMFWZ-8